
A traffic incident in Henderson this morning has resulted in injuries and road closures, authorities report. The collision, involving two vehicles, occurred near Warm Springs and Pabco Road at approximately 7:12 a.m., say Henderson Police.
According to FOX5 Vegas, three people have been taken to the hospital following the crash, though their condition remains undisclosed. The site of the collision has prompted a closure of sections of Warm Springs, from Boulder Highway to Grand Cadence Drive, as well as a partial closure of Taylor Street. A restriction has been placed on Pabco Road, allowing only right turns.
Details surrounding the cause of the accident or the specifics of the injuries have not been released. "All occupants of both vehicles were transported to local area hospitals with unknown injuries," police wrote, as reported by News 3 LV. The ongoing investigation has led to an advisory for drivers to seek alternative routes and avoid the affected area.
Motorists in Henderson can expect continued disruptions until the roadways are cleared and reopened. No further details on the crash have emerged from the police department.
